Hoi Ann Vietnam Photos

We really enjoyed visiting Hoi Ann, in cental Vietnam. A Unesco World Heritage site, the old town offers some truly great opportunities for photography as much of the area retains its 15th – 19th century architecture. Photographers must get up very early to shoot though, because as soon as the sun crests, which was around 5:30 – 6:00 AM, everything was almost immediately washed out.

We couldn’t resist coming home with a dozen or so of these Asia-style lanterns.

I would highly recommend anyone traveling through central Vietnam, to make a stop in Hoi Ann. Spend a couple days meandering through the old town and than hop on a motorbike and escape into the rural countryside
